Here's advice on how to install and run the demonstration software. In particular it includes notes on how to reproduce the demonstration and tutorials as shown in Jodrell. It's the recommended starting point for exploring the features of the AVO prototype.

Conceptual Overview

The AVO 1st year demonstration was held at Jodrell Bank Observatory on Monday Jan 20, 2003. At this event the prototype was introduced via presentations and by live demo of the prototype capabilities and functionality.

This demonstration software was supported for a 2 month period, starting February 2003.

Installation Instructions

Old versions of the prototype are not supported and details of the user interface shown in the tutorial slides might have changed.

Download either both tarballs (Linux) OR the 2 zip archives (Windows) to the directory where you've just installed the AVO prototype. If the installation directory is /home/YourAccount/Avo then download the files into /home/YourAccount and inflate them. It'll create a subdirectory called ./demo_extras. Recent Windows File Managers usually support zip format. On a Linux terminal enter

cd /home/YourAccount/Avo
gunzip -c demo_extras.tar.gz | tar xfo -
gunzip -c demo_extras_data.tar.gz | tar xfo -

A set of supporting files contains tables, scripts, and filter definitions. This will allow you to reproduce the cases presented in the tutorial, but they are not part of the standard installation.

For example, there are tables containing information on the currently known transients and high-Z objects in the GOODS CDF-S field. These files are useful starting points for defining your own scripts, and filters.
